About T. A. Robb
T. A. Robb is a scholar working on Nutrition and Dietetics, Pharmacy, Endocrine and Autonomic Systems, Gastroenterology and Physiology, having authored 27 papers that have together received 739 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Digestive system and related health (7 papers), Diet and metabolism studies (6 papers), Viral gastroenteritis research and epidemiology (5 papers), Clinical Nutrition and Gastroenterology (5 papers), Child Nutrition and Water Access (4 papers), Neuroscience of respiration and sleep (4 papers), Infant Health and Development (3 papers) and Aldose Reductase and Taurine (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Gastroenterology (120 citations), Pharmacy (85 citations), Otorhinolaryngology (58 citations), Nutrition and Dietetics (133 citations) and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ine (227 citations). T. A. Robb has collaborated with scholars based in Australia, India and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Geoffrey P. Davidson, Eric Yeoh, Antonietta Russo, Adrian G. Cummins, Michael Horowitz, Chellam Kirubakaran, Robert Sage, Dusan Kotasek, Dorothy Keefe and B.M. Dale.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Pediatric Gastroenterology and Nutrition, The Journal of Pediatrics, Journal of Gastroenterology and Hepatology, Clinica Chimica Acta and Acta Paediatrica.
